Ex-LL wants new address details

hello,

Not sure if I'm just being padentic here but my ex-landlord has requested forwarding address details for me, she says its for the deposit scheme. I 've had a look on the dps website and there is no mention of this. I didnt want to give her my forwarding address as she has been unpleasant, interfering and difficult - is there a way around it?

    Which deposit scheme? But yes, if you want to know what is going on with the scheme and your deposit you'll need to inform the scheme how to contact you.

    Alternative could be the LL tells scheme to deduct entire deposit. Scheme contacts you at old address. You fail to repsond, so scheme releases deposit to LL.

    But yes, you can use any address temporarily as long as you will receive the mail.

    I would ring the deposit scheme, notify them of your new address and confirm they will not give these details to the land lord as that is a breach of data protection. After all it must be common for the tenant to have a new address.

    The landlord does not require your new address. Given what you have said about them I certainly wouldn't be supplying it or a new phone number.

    Put redirection in for your old address with royal mail.
